summ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Donnie Berkholz <dberkholz@gentoo.org>2007-10-15 10:38:44 +0000
committerDonnie Berkholz <dberkholz@gentoo.org>2007-10-15 10:38:44 +0000
commit82e61f2917cc7f33e5b836cbc1c74d4df338d3cf (patch)
tree7615f6edeaa1d9764c29268de25a676b36b12479 /sys-apps
parent(#188921) Updates so the files are on mirrors. Also switch to using fedora-de... (diff)
downloadhistorical-82e61f2917cc7f33e5b836cbc1c74d4df338d3cf.tar.gz
historical-82e61f2917cc7f33e5b836cbc1c74d4df338d3cf.tar.bz2
historical-82e61f2917cc7f33e5b836cbc1c74d4df338d3cf.zip
(#189846) Updates so the files are on mirrors. Also switch to using fedora-dev thirdpartymirrors setting to better find RPMs.
Package-Manager: portage-2.1.3.13
Diffstat (limited to 'sys-apps')
-rw-r--r--sys-apps/usermode/ChangeLog9
-rw-r--r--sys-apps/usermode/Manifest22
-rw-r--r--sys-apps/usermode/files/digest-usermode-1.933
-rw-r--r--sys-apps/usermode/usermode-1.93.ebuild73
4 files changed, 99 insertions, 8 deletions
diff --git a/sys-apps/usermode/ChangeLog b/sys-apps/usermode/ChangeLog
index 0f83fc033959..25366b75483a 100644
--- a/sys-apps/usermode/ChangeLog
+++ b/sys-apps/usermode/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for sys-apps/usermode
#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/sys-apps/usermode/ChangeLog,v 1.4 2007/10/15 09:39:54 dberkholz Exp $
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/usermode/ChangeLog,v 1.5 2007/10/15 10:38:44 dberkholz Exp $
+
+*usermode-1.93 (15 Oct 2007)
+
+ 15 Oct 2007; Donnie Berkholz <dberkholz@gentoo.org>;
+ +usermode-1.93.ebuild:
+ (#189846) Updates so the files are on mirrors. Also switch to using
+ fedora-dev thirdpartymirrors setting to better find RPMs.
15 Oct 2007; Donnie Berkholz <dberkholz@gentoo.org>; usermode-1.86.ebuild,
usermode-1.87.ebuild, usermode-1.92.ebuild:
diff --git a/sys-apps/usermode/Manifest b/sys-apps/usermode/Manifest
index 4a75982328e6..738862e8d7bd 100644
--- a/sys-apps/usermode/Manifest
+++ b/sys-apps/usermode/Manifest
@@ -4,6 +4,7 @@ Hash: SHA1
DIST usermode-1.86-1.src.rpm 446130 RMD160 fc68561f07d05d141e6d2954f95cde5b89bb2778 SHA1 a787d578b252bc44fde602a698b459031da0f15c SHA256 5c1985e2a6ab4ae96c17b149d611aff799e77e09cbfadea06a2d63ded1ddc9fe
DIST usermode-1.87-3.src.rpm 447955 RMD160 950769a5fcf8102be9619bb273b3be5b17900696 SHA1 6bdeda793d13f01e0e327c1ae82d2cf646be45bd SHA256 3e9165675d604f58d604efbfcf51b32396248105ba64b285b48f819aea788902
DIST usermode-1.92-1.src.rpm 373136 RMD160 81231a161f2687c1a6577fac90ac13dc5d2b9455 SHA1 ba78418de9c8bd7765495ca65e7abe1377f8f69f SHA256 7dd2f681dc81c5c858cf4a3ceec6015024008a2180c37992bd82d0d878599778
+DIST usermode-1.93-1.fc8.src.rpm 374617 RMD160 69f9a80f3838cab09e54907a8cb46992174a8873 SHA1 71a07e2583520cdb5077d0636e6801645edb5381 SHA256 ce49afb6b914b0a37662d49f6fc25f39710eb6359270cb992a555026e38249a3
EBUILD usermode-1.86.ebuild 1327 RMD160 989995b00a968dcbb9ab8885f13c6365e054946e SHA1 03924f8481b7de06c40b759e3cd7d360ce103c90 SHA256 ad230b99841cb8bfd0bb989187d6cf70345e6abf789ed7e6048f9476cecc188c
MD5 0af2305fd138c504cccf8c696faa5556 usermode-1.86.ebuild 1327
RMD160 989995b00a968dcbb9ab8885f13c6365e054946e usermode-1.86.ebuild 1327
@@ -16,10 +17,14 @@ EBUILD usermode-1.92.ebuild 1676 RMD160 07917f3e637d7ab0ad498679834141d4086a75e4
MD5 e2391de41a85b5ecbe17729c61fb494e usermode-1.92.ebuild 1676
RMD160 07917f3e637d7ab0ad498679834141d4086a75e4 usermode-1.92.ebuild 1676
SHA256 c3fa2564e52031915629f3a9056fdd89394db9c48ba3edc5f07236698e8dcf2d usermode-1.92.ebuild 1676
-MISC ChangeLog 1145 RMD160 c085340e4ce7d107b55499c0e94b44504489c314 SHA1 538734b7e4ee0fb9ad0378c921cba9f61d414ae8 SHA256 83f60c82103267aa67038d653b8bfa254d0d6d2d1445a6ea678dcca7353a10f9
-MD5 416cd1ec12ed83bbf0b960445ba7f4d9 ChangeLog 1145
-RMD160 c085340e4ce7d107b55499c0e94b44504489c314 ChangeLog 1145
-SHA256 83f60c82103267aa67038d653b8bfa254d0d6d2d1445a6ea678dcca7353a10f9 ChangeLog 1145
+EBUILD usermode-1.93.ebuild 1820 RMD160 7431a4d4c656a4fbe733106dedb885b2e58ff6cc SHA1 5c873678d1cf7bad8faa238718bc9a55d61f0eaa SHA256 2bdd8896ec8aa2542e0a10e182dffde96e2786e14836af037ad817f77571f93f
+MD5 7506a025818190c57b85502a0b1491db usermode-1.93.ebuild 1820
+RMD160 7431a4d4c656a4fbe733106dedb885b2e58ff6cc usermode-1.93.ebuild 1820
+SHA256 2bdd8896ec8aa2542e0a10e182dffde96e2786e14836af037ad817f77571f93f usermode-1.93.ebuild 1820
+MISC ChangeLog 1386 RMD160 a611c7acbfe3a228c054d95a93a58bdd2976bc1b SHA1 a600b84ea90c8b7a9bfb4c149f938e6b580b9b82 SHA256 63d7fec9f614b37a7b420df5bfc4fc4047d04db7d6e45ea609c7b4b4fc98a9da
+MD5 13e7403d60002d4d4312f88aafcd297a ChangeLog 1386
+RMD160 a611c7acbfe3a228c054d95a93a58bdd2976bc1b ChangeLog 1386
+SHA256 63d7fec9f614b37a7b420df5bfc4fc4047d04db7d6e45ea609c7b4b4fc98a9da ChangeLog 1386
MISC metadata.xml 252 RMD160 212f61f15769b523e0fa55ed5d872d85536b4043 SHA1 5f9d6137a829b96482aacd60baf98160b49dc514 SHA256 b3aaf1e941b12ded57dea3530d59b8db42716f5e805efb6338101c135beac506
MD5 4f7fe0eacb3ba0ef618e04831e4a7517 metadata.xml 252
RMD160 212f61f15769b523e0fa55ed5d872d85536b4043 metadata.xml 252
@@ -33,10 +38,13 @@ SHA256 f18fad23d546f6a215bf8cb449303930f38e65dcd3537c6c8c0dc68eb6c2592b files/di
MD5 06269f6218770b34a06719655d50ff76 files/digest-usermode-1.92 250
RMD160 1d608657634a79d6679dceeffd9e402346451294 files/digest-usermode-1.92 250
SHA256 d362d507eef4634f05e9e7aff18289ab3db3aa762336c7d824a77d5a22a67b7a files/digest-usermode-1.92 250
+MD5 1001d8adbb051db7b21dfef0429b34e0 files/digest-usermode-1.93 262
+RMD160 40a8ec7385b36ecebe99dbd773e1c6d616c25d81 files/digest-usermode-1.93 262
+SHA256 2617bfe3ceee7e5ee146fa3118b258dc1ae3b31a3a220b18be81338f988307b5 files/digest-usermode-1.93 262
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.7 (GNU/Linux)
-iD8DBQFHEzVwXVaO67S1rtsRAndAAKCAzpZhU+t1+MbEAu1gMTIW8xZDNACgm/ZY
-Zl2HvEmODJhlQCamrjcUz1Y=
-=FJr0
+iD8DBQFHE0M6XVaO67S1rtsRAnaHAJ9uE5AuJfSclIXd9NLa7iFM+yHGWwCghg9h
+zSeuUiqYwq9b9appYhcgjEs=
+=yFbb
-----END PGP SIGNATURE-----
diff --git a/sys-apps/usermode/files/digest-usermode-1.93 b/sys-apps/usermode/files/digest-usermode-1.93
new file mode 100644
index 000000000000..749fb8a385cc
--- /dev/null
+++ b/sys-apps/usermode/files/digest-usermode-1.93
@@ -0,0 +1,3 @@
+MD5 f53f165fb919488ad9ba41b7f0979baa usermode-1.93-1.fc8.src.rpm 374617
+RMD160 69f9a80f3838cab09e54907a8cb46992174a8873 usermode-1.93-1.fc8.src.rpm 374617
+SHA256 ce49afb6b914b0a37662d49f6fc25f39710eb6359270cb992a555026e38249a3 usermode-1.93-1.fc8.src.rpm 374617
diff --git a/sys-apps/usermode/usermode-1.93.ebuild b/sys-apps/usermode/usermode-1.93.ebuild
new file mode 100644
index 000000000000..998a4c472cc8
--- /dev/null
+++ b/sys-apps/usermode/usermode-1.93.ebuild
@@ -0,0 +1,73 @@
+# Copyright 1999-2007 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/sys-apps/usermode/usermode-1.93.ebuild,v 1.1 2007/10/15 10:38:44 dberkholz Exp $
+
+inherit flag-o-matic rpm autotools
+
+# Tag for which Fedora Core version it's from
+FCVER="8"
+# Revision of the RPM. Shouldn't affect us, as we're just grabbing the source
+# tarball out of it
+RPMREV="1"
+
+DESCRIPTION="Tools for certain user account management tasks"
+HOMEPAGE="http://fedoraproject.org/wiki/SystemConfig/"
+SRC_URI="mirror://fedora-dev/development/source/SRPMS/${P}-${RPMREV}.fc${FCVER}.src.rpm"
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~ppc ~x86"
+IUSE="debug selinux"
+RDEPEND="=dev-libs/glib-2*
+ =x11-libs/gtk+-2*
+ =gnome-base/libglade-2*
+ sys-apps/attr
+ x11-libs/libSM
+ dev-util/desktop-file-utils
+ sys-libs/system-config-base
+ >=sys-libs/pam-0.75
+ dev-perl/XML-Parser
+ sys-libs/libuser"
+DEPEND="${RDEPEND}
+ sys-devel/gettext"
+
+src_unpack() {
+ rpm_src_unpack
+ cd "${S}"
+
+ # Change vendor prefix of desktop file from redhat to gentoo
+ sed -i -e "s:^\(VENDOR=\).*:\1gentoo:g" Makefile.am
+
+ # Invalid categories in desktop-file-utils-0.11 (#153395)
+ sed -i \
+ -e "/AdvancedSettings/d" \
+ -e "/Application/d" \
+ -e "/X-Red-Hat-Base/d" \
+ Makefile.am
+
+ # Invalid naming of icons
+ sed -i \
+ -e "s:\.png::g" \
+ *.desktop.in
+
+ eautoreconf
+}
+
+src_compile() {
+ append-ldflags -Wl,-z,now
+
+ econf \
+ $(use_with selinux) \
+ $(use_enable debug) \
+ || die "econf failed"
+ emake || die "emake failed"
+}
+
+src_install() {
+ emake DESTDIR="${D}" install || die "emake install failed"
+
+ # This needs to be suid, it's the main interface with suid-requiring stuff
+ fperms 4711 /usr/sbin/userhelper
+
+ # Don't install a shutdown executable, it will be preferred over /sbin/
+ rm "${D}"/usr/bin/shutdown
+}